Six Flags Over Georgia Austell GA is a large theme park with plenty of rides and shows for kids and adults alike. From hair-raising rides like Superman: Ultimate Flight, Acrophobia, and Fearless Frees Dare Devil Dive to family favorites like Marthasville Railroad Station, Dodge City Bumper Cars, and Monster Plantation, there’s something for everyone at this 290-acre park.

The main attraction is obviously the roller coasters, but there are also a bunch of really fun flat rides, including a Super Loop, tilt-a-whirl, and chair swings. Gotham City has a few other cool rides as well, and the park has a classic carousel that’s really nice to ride.

The park holds several special events during the year, such as July 4th Fest, Brews & Bites, Fright Fest, and Holiday in the Park. Located in Austell, Georgia, Six Flags Over Georgia has 14 coasters, ranging from family-friendly to extreme. The park also features a number of water-themed attractions, namely Hurricane Harbor.

Designed by ADG, Hurricane Harbor is an in-park oasis that provides a fun and refreshing break from the roller coasters. The attraction is free with general park admission and includes beach-themed water rides, lounge chairs, cabanas, and a snack bar. Children will enjoy the interactive Paradise Island water playground and three tube slides, while adults can take a ride on the 41-foot Bonzai Pipelines tower or the five-story Tsunami Surge slide, which drops riders into an enclosed space. Six Flags Over Georgia is definitely one of the best parks in the entire chain. It is well-balanced and has a really good roller coaster collection. It has one of the best B&M Hypers, a really good Schwarzkoph, a great Goliath, and a really cool Mindbender.

Besides the thrill rides, the park also has family and kids’ rides too. They also have plenty of water rides and live entertainment to keep everyone entertained.

The best way to enjoy Six Flags Over Georgia is on a weekday when it’s less crowded. It is recommended to arrive before the park opens to avoid lengthy lines. Also, if you want to go on rides multiple times, arrive before lunch or after dinner to minimize wait time.

If you’re planning to visit during the summer, pack your swimsuits and towels for a visit to Hurricane Harbor. This water park within the theme park is included in your admission ticket and offers fun for all ages. The youngest kids can explore Paradise Island’s splash pads and water slides, while thrill seekers will love the five-story drop of the Tsunami Surge.
